Description

4-Bromophenylboronic Acid is a versatile and high-value organoboron building block essential for modern synthetic chemistry. Its primary value lies in enabling the efficient construction of complex molecular architectures through reliable cross-coupling reactions, such as the Suzuki-Miyaura reaction. This compound is critically needed by research and development teams, process chemists, and manufacturers in the pharmaceutical, agrochemical, and advanced materials industries.

Application

  • Pharmaceutical Intermediate: A key precursor in the synthesis of active pharmaceutical ingredients (APIs) and drug candidates, particularly for creating biaryl and heterobiaryl structures.
  • Agrochemical Synthesis: Used in the development of novel herbicides, fungicides, and insecticides that require specific bromo-substituted phenyl groups.
  • Ligand & Catalyst Development: Serves as a starting material for creating specialized ligands and organometallic catalysts used in asymmetric synthesis.
  • Material Science Research: Employed in the synthesis of organic electronic materials, such as polymers and small molecules for OLEDs and OFETs.
  • Chemical Biology Probes: Utilized to create tagged molecules and probes for studying biological processes and target engagement.
  • Custom Synthesis & Contract Manufacturing: A fundamental reagent for custom synthesis houses and CDMOs serving the life sciences sector.

Basic Information

Product Name 4-Bromophenylboronic Acid
CAS No. 5467-74-3
Molecular Formula C6H6BBrO2
Molecular Weight 200.83 g/mol
Synonyms (4-Bromophenyl)boronic Acid; p-Bromophenylboronic Acid; B-(4-Bromophenyl)boronic Acid; 4-BromoBenzeneboronic Acid; 4-Bromobenzeneboronic Acid; Boronic acid, B-(4-bromophenyl)-; 5467-74-3; NSC 168102
EINECS 226-763-5

Storage

Preserve in a tightly closed container, protected from light. Store in a cool, dry, and well-ventilated place at room temperature (15-25°C). This product is hygroscopic (moisture-sensitive) and should be handled under inert atmosphere (e.g., nitrogen or argon) for prolonged use to maintain optimal purity and reactivity.

Specification

Item Specification
Appearance White to off-white crystalline powder
Identification (IR) Conforms to structure
Purity (HPLC) ≥97.0% (Typical 98-99%)
Water Content (KF) ≤1.0%
Melting Point 250-255°C (dec.)
